#264658 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#264658 is composed of 14.9% red, 27.5%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.8% cyan, 20.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 65.5% black. It has a hue angle of 201.6 degrees, a saturation of 39.7% and a lightness of 24.7%. #264658 color hex could be obtained by blending #4c8cb0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#264658 color description : Very dark desaturated blue.
#264658 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#264658 has RGB values of R:38, G:70,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0.2, Y:0, K:0.65. Its decimal value is 2508376.

Shades and Tints of #264658
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030506 is the darkest color, while #f7fafc is the lightest one.

Tones of #264658
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3e3f40 is the less saturated color, while #044f7a is the most saturated one.
